Garry Rowcliffe – Drunk Driving, 90 Day Suspension

(SOUTH HURON, ON) – On May 5, 2012 just before 12:00 p.m. a Huron County OPP officer responded to a complaint of a possible impaired driver traveling eastbound on Zurich-Hensall Road. The suspect vehicle, a red Ford F-150 pickup was later located and stopped on Sanders Street in Exeter.

Upon speaking with the male driver, the officer noted the driver had been drinking alcohol. Garry ROWCLIFFE, age 67, from Exeter has been charged with Impaired Driving and Drive Motor Vehicle – Over 80 mgs of alcohol. A court date is scheduled for June 28, 2012 at the Ontario Court of Justice – Exeter. His vehicle has been impounded for seven days and he received an automatic 90 day driver’s licence suspension.
